Bangkok's best night market is a little distance away from the centre (take a taxi, or the MRT Yellow Line to Suan Luang Rama IX station). The journey is worth it, though. Because at Srinagarindra (also known as Srinikarin Train Market), there's over 2,000 stalls in an open air market (vintage bags from the ‘70s seem to be plentiful here). But the best part? It's become a bit of a thing with the city's young creatives, and you'll largely be in the minority as a tourist.
